Project III. Establishing Design System



Analyze \


Problems.

The existing UI library is outdated and no longer meets the current design and technology requirements.


Define \

Objectives.My goal for this project was to create a cohesive and adaptable design system for EADB, going beyond just a components library.

Solutions.
  • Consistency: Developed a comprehensive style guide to ensure uniformity in typography, colors, and styles across EADB, establishing a cohesive visual language.
  • Efficiency: Created reusable UI components to streamline development and maintain a consistent user experience across the dashboard.
  • Scalability: Implemented flexible design elements to accommodate future updates and features, allowing seamless integration without disrupting the overall design system.

Impact.The design system provides a comprehensive framework that includes components, guidelines, principles, and standards for consistent design implementation across the Ezze platform. It adapts to the evolving needs of EDB, incorporating new design trends and emerging technologies.

This approach also fosters collaboration and knowledge sharing across teams. By promoting effective communication and ensuring all team members can access and contribute to the shared design system, I create an environment where ideas are exchanged, insights are gained, and the development process is continually improved.
